The story of brown Vans shoes is intertwined with the origins of the brand itself. Founded in 1966 by brothers Paul and Jim Van Doren, Vans initially catered to the burgeoning skateboarding community of Southern California. The brand's first shoe, the Authentic, debuted in 1966 and featured a simple design with a canvas upper, a rubber outsole, and a signature lace-up closure. Brown was one of the original colorways available, and it quickly became a favorite among skaters and streetwear enthusiasts alike.

Styles and Variations

The beauty of brown Vans shoes lies in their versatility. The shade of brown ranges from light tan to deep chocolate, with countless variations in between. This allows for a wide range of styles and designs to suit every taste and preference.

Some of the most popular brown Vans shoe styles include:

  • Authentic: The original and iconic low-top Vans sneaker with a clean and minimalist design.
  • Old Skool: A classic high-top Vans sneaker with a distinctive side stripe and padded collar.
  • Sk8-Hi: A legendary high-top Vans sneaker known for its ankle support and durability.
  • Slip-On: A convenient and comfortable Vans sneaker without laces or buckles.
  • Era: A low-top Vans sneaker similar to the Authentic, but with a padded collar and slightly wider toe box.

In addition to these classic styles, Vans also offers a range of limited-edition and collaborative brown Vans shoes. These special releases often feature unique designs, premium materials, and collaborations with artists, brands, and celebrities.

Comparison: Pros and Cons of Brown Vans Shoes

Pros:

  • Timeless style: Brown Vans shoes are not subject to fleeting trends and will remain in style for years to come.
  • Versatility: They can be dressed up or down to suit any occasion.
  • Comfort and durability: Vans shoes are renowned for their exceptional comfort and durability, making them ideal for everyday wear.
  • Affordability: Vans shoes are relatively affordable compared to other premium sneaker brands.
  • Cultural significance: Brown Vans shoes have played a significant role in shaping popular culture, particularly in the skateboarding and streetwear communities.

Cons:

  • Lack of arch support: Vans shoes do not offer a lot of arch support, which can be a concern for people with foot problems.
  • Canvas uppers can stain: The canvas uppers of Vans shoes can be prone to staining, especially in lighter colors.
  • Not waterproof: Vans shoes are not waterproof, so they may not be suitable for wearing in wet weather.
